Output 88ae89373f826d9d0d59b88625a6d3a7d0717d26d07bcce4372907e159c9c3e6:5

value
2973000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5ba24c2c5676094813f8ace98573833cf53c655 OP_EQUAL
address
3MB6qtRmbeurfst2mZgbQyqb7zZNhZzX87
transaction
88ae89373f826d9d0d59b88625a6d3a7d0717d26d07bcce4372907e159c9c3e6